Mark Levedahl writes:

> Paul - your commit b1054ac98 did not solve this for me. Playing around, I've
> several times received errors like this when trying to delete a branch:
> 
> can't read "idheads(f7b9ebd595c954cd0803e6b6f1f0f96a966e04c9 a890c4fca84a2a5c7835fe6432ede3e7c4e5426b)": no such element in array
> can't read "idheads(f7b9ebd595c954cd0803e6b6f1f0f96a966e04c9 a890c4fca84a2a5c7835fe6432ede3e7c4e5426b)": no such element in array

Yeah, I missed that case.  Sorry.

>     while executing
> "if {$idheads($dheads) eq $head} {

I think

	if {[llength $dheads] == 1 && $idheads($dheads) eq $head} {

should be what we want.  Could you try that?
